Description

The Graduate Certificate in Higher Education course has been designed to provide a scholarly basis for university teaching and leads to a formal qualification in tertiary teaching. While designed primarily for ACU staff, with the aim of enhancing the quality of teaching and learning within the context of the Universitys Mission and Policies, the course is open to all eligible graduates, although you must be teaching in a post-secondary institution. The course aims to provide university teachers with the opportunity through the scholarship of teaching and learning to reflect on current education theory and adult/tertiary student learning research from the perspective of their own teaching experiences. The emphasis is on improving student learning rather than on instructional methods per se. The course will encourage participants to become skilled, reflective, culturally aware, and responsive individuals committed to their continuing professional and ethical development and with an understanding and appreciation of higher education in the Catholic tradition.
